Would you like to increase your lifespan by a third? If you didn't need to sleep, you could get 8 extra hours of wakefulness out of every 24.
The story provides a fascinating and detailed vision of what it would be like to be a "sleeper" in a world of people who didn't need to sleep.
From the excellent anthology of original stories Futureshocks, edited by Lou Anders. Comment/Join this discussion ( 1 ) | RSS/XML | Blog This | Additional
